Technology Around Us How important do you think it is to monitor our students while they are using technology in our classroom? Students spend around 7 hours every day in a classroom, and they are using more technology for educational purposes. For instance, my English language learners (ELLS) use their laptops to record videos in Flipgrid or to watch YouTube videos. As educators, we have the responsibility of monitoring our students' online activities. My students range from 15-18 years old. Most of them have a cell phone and laptop in my classroom. Therefore, I need to be more aware of this and try to explain to my students the importance of being responsible with our technology.
